Abstract

The invention discloses a low-voltage safety control device based on a PLC. The invention belongs to the technical field of safety control devices. A control button and a control switch are mounted onthe surface of a shell; the back surface of the shell is fixedly connected with a cover plate through screws; the surface of one side of the cover plate is in contact connection with a mounting box;the surface of the mounting box is fixedly connected with the inner wall of the shell; the mounting is provided with an installation groove, radially symmetrical mounting holes are formed in the innerwall of the mounting groove; each mounting hole is in threaded connection with a fixed rod; the surface of the fixed rod is axially sleeved with a cooling fan in a sliding manner; the cooling fan arranged on the low-voltage safety control device based on the PLC is convenient to install and maintain in the later period; and arranged damping springs and damping sleeves have the damping function, the vibration force generated by work of the cooling fan is greatly reduced, the arranged warning lamp can be conveniently and rapidly assembled and disassembled by workers, and the height position ofthe warning lamp can be freely adjusted according to needs.

technical field [0001] The present invention relates to the technical field of safety control devices, and more specifically, relates to a low-voltage safety control device based on PLC. Background technique [0002] At present, the working conditions of low-voltage power systems in some engineering operation sites mainly include: black start working conditions, emergency working conditions, reverse power operation conditions and reverse power transmission conditions. According to different working conditions, the system needs to make different response actions . [0003] However, most of the heat dissipation fans provided in the existing low-voltage safety control devices do not have the function of buffering and shock absorption. The vibration force generated by the long-time operation of the heat dissipation fan will continue to vibrate the internal components of the low-voltage safety control device, and the components are subject to vibration for a long time.
